Overview Of Medigap Policies
There are 10 standardized Medigap insurance plans. These insurance plans are controlled by the US authorities Medicare and are designed to work with Initial Medicare to pay for what Original Medicare does not cover in full (the 20% that’s left over). Medicare supplement plans are identified by a insurance plan letter A-N. Because the insurance plans regulated and are standardized, the benefits are exactly the same no matter what business is offering the Medigap insurance. The only difference between the same Medigap insurance plan letter with distinct businesses is the price. By way of example, a Plan F with Aetna and a Plan F with AARP are precisely the same the only difference between them is the cost that the insurance companies bill.. .. Medigap Plan F
Medicare Supplement Plan F is among the more popular accessory plans. This Medigap plan covers 100% of all that is left over by Original Medicare. For example, F insures the Part A deductible, all hospital bills, and anything that occurs in another medical facility at 100% or a physician ‘s office. This really is the only Medicare Supplement Plan that offers 100% full coverage that is complete.
Medigap Plan G
Medicare Supplement Plan G is a plan we like to urge the most and often known as the Gold Plan. It truly is nearly identical to Plan F. The only difference is a yearly deductible of $166 for the year on Plan G. Other than that the advantages are exactly the same as Plan F. The reason we enjoy Plan G is because the premiums are considerably less than Plan F.

When Is The Best Time To Purchase A Medicare Supplement Plan?
The best time to purchase Medicare Supplement Plan is when you are first eligible for Medicare; during your open enrollment for Medigap. During this time which starts continue for half a year and six months before your 65th birthday after your 65th birthday you can sign up regardless of your health for a Medicare Supplement Plan. There aren’t any questions for pre existing conditions and you can get any Medigap plan you want from any carrier
If you are past the age of 65 and looking to change plans or get a plan for the first time you may have to answer some fundamental health questions to qualify. Most people and qualify so you still ought to be able to get a insurance plan.
